  • the invention relates to a storage platform for storing, irrigating and transporting plants, which is trough-shaped and has an adjustable overflow according to the preamble of claim 1.
  • a storage platform is, for example DE 20213719 known, where in a particularly simple embodiment, the overflow is formed by a height-adjustable hose.
  • Another embodiment provides a height-adjustable pipe section whose upper edge defines an overflow level by its distance from the tank bottom.
  • a laterally directed discharge opening in a base region of the overflow allows a specification of the outflow direction of overflowing liquid.
  • overflow level adjustment is not always as quick and easy as it should be in practice.
  • the invention has for its object to improve the known overflow to the effect that a lighter and more accurate adjustment of the overflow level is possible and unintentional adjustments practically no longer occur.
  • the overflow should not be readily removable from a container after it has been installed.
  • a storage platform according to claim 1 is managed.
  • the inventive creation of a separate adjustment can be achieved by the rotation in a simple and reproducible manner setting a predetermined overflow level without a vertical adjustment of the overflow as a whole within the opening into which the overflow is used, is required.
  • the pipe section and the adjusting element are open at an end facing away from the base, whereby a maximum overflow level is fixed.
  • the adjustment has at least one further Einstell mitbrechung, whereby at least one further overflow level is fixed.
  • the Einstell micturin are substantially rectangular, with each lower edge facing the base and determines an overflow level.
  • the pipe section may have an axially extending first adjustment aperture extending from the socket to an end of the pipe section remote from the socket. It is provided that the adjusting element has two, three or more offset in the circumferential and axial adjustment holes arranged, which define a corresponding number of overflow levels together with the first Einstell tellbrechung the pipe section.
  • the adjusting element with the foot member is designed to be locked in the axial direction.
  • the adjustment or the pipe section has a circumferential latching groove and the pipe section or the adjusting element has a latching element cooperating with the latching groove.
  • Next latching means may be provided for locking different relative rotational positions between the adjusting element and the base. It can thus be provided that the adjusting element engages on the base or the pipe section whenever a first and a second Einstell mitbrechung overlap each other and thus a fixed overflow level is set.
  • the invention further provides that the base has a pipe section adjacent, radially extending planar contact surface, which can cooperate sealingly in the inserted state of the overflow with a bottom wall of a trough-like container.
  • the invention further provides that in or adjacent to a transition region between the base and pipe section, a circumferential groove for receiving a seal is arranged.
  • the groove may have a circular cross section for receiving an O-ring, or it may have a rectangular cross-section for receiving a flat gasket.
  • the base has two stops for limiting a rotation angle relative to the container. It may be provided that the stops allow rotation of the base within an angular range of about 180 ° to about 270 °.
  • the discharge opening is provided smooth or with external or internal thread or with a connector approach for connecting a derivative element.
  • the overflow consists entirely or partially of a particular ceramic material that is automatically permeable to water after a certain time in order to prevent waterlogging in a possible clogging of the overflow.
  • the overflow is made partially or entirely of plastic.
  • the storage platform holding means such as hooks, eyes, protruding pins or rails for attachment to a support device, in particular to struts of a rack, shelf or trolley, has.
  • the invention further provides that the storage platform is rectangular and on two parallel narrow sides in each case two mounting elements for mounting in frame struts, each support member having a free-ended engagement end portion extending along the respective narrow side and in the direction of a respective first longitudinal side can end freely.
  • the invention preferably provides that on the storage platform, an outlet element is arranged, which is automatically permeable to water after a certain time, d. H. then, when the overflow should be clogged by leaves or the like, which prevents standing on the storage platform plants for a long time in the water (waterlogging).
  • the invention further relates to an irrigation device for storing, irrigating and transporting plants, with at least two inventive, arranged one above the other Storage platforms, wherein the storage platforms are arranged so that a running over the overflow of a (each) storage platform liquid can flow into an underlying, in particular initially adjacent storage platform.
  • FIG. 1 there is shown an overflow indicated generally at 1 in a circular opening (see below 84 in Figs Fig. 27 and 28 ) can be used with a bottom wall of a trough-like container indicated with 2 in order to keep the liquid level in the container on the top 2a of the (substantially horizontal) bottom wall 2 by setting an adjustable overflow level at a predetermined level.
  • the overflow consists of two parts, namely a foot element 4 and a tubular adjusting element 6 placed thereon.
  • the foot element 4 has a base 8 and a pipe section 10 extending therefrom.
  • the base 8 has a laterally directed in this case discharge opening 12, which communicates via a cylindrical transition region 14 with an axial passage opening 16 of the pipe section 10 in connection.
  • the discharge opening 12 could be vertically downwards, ie in the direction of the passage opening 16. Regardless of its orientation, the discharge opening 12 may be provided with a connection thread or as a plug connection for connecting a discharge.
  • the pipe section 10 is at the top, ie at its end facing away from the base 8, open and is provided in its wall 18 with a substantially rectangular first Einstell trimbrechung 20.
  • a lower edge 20a of Einstell trimbrechung 20 extends perpendicular to a longitudinal axis 22, ie horizontally, when the bottom wall 2 is horizontal.
  • the Einstell malbrechung is bounded by parallel to the longitudinal axis 22 extending side walls 20b and parallel to the lower edge 20a extending upper edge 20c, which is adjacent to an open end 24 of the pipe section 10. Between the upper edge 20c and the open end 24, a locking groove 26 is incorporated in the wall 18.
  • the base 8 has a flat bearing surface 30, with which it rests against the bottom wall 2 in the inserted state, and in a transition region between the base 8 and pipe section 10 in the wall 18 of the pipe section 10, a circumferential sealing groove 32 is provided whose cross-sectional shape is round or may be rectangular to receive an unillustrated O-ring or a gasket for sealing against the bottom wall 2.
  • the adjusting member 6 as well as the pipe section 10 is cylindrical and has an inner diameter which is substantially identical to the outer diameter of the pipe section 10, so that the adjusting member 6 can be plugged onto the pipe section 10 and rotatable thereon, with a certain sealing effect between the Inner surface of the adjustment and the outer surface of the pipe section 10 should be given.
  • the adjustment could be inserted into the pipe section 10 of the foot member.
  • the adjusting member 6 has in its wall 36, in the present embodiment illustrated three, second Einstell notebrechungen 38, 40 and 42, the circumferential extent of which in each case substantially coincides with the first Einstell trimbrechung 20 of the pipe section 10, but are offset in the circumferential direction to each other.
  • a first 38 of the second Einstell malbrechungen is arranged so that it is aligned in a rotational position in which it is substantially coincident with the first Einstell trimbrechung 20 of the pipe section 10 ( Fig. 1 . Fig. 5 ), a lowest overflow level H0 defines over the bottom wall 2, this level is practically equal to zero in the illustrated embodiment, since the lower edge 20a of the first Einstell malbrechung 20 is level with a top 2a of the bottom wall 2 and the second Einstell trimbrechung 38 in the illustrated Way open at the bottom is such that no higher level is determined by the second Einstell trimmony than by the lower edge 20 a.
  • the second Einstell malbrechung 38 may have a downwardly bounding this, horizontal ridge, the upper edge coincides in the attached to the foot member 4 state of the adjusting element 6 substantially with the lower edge 20a of the first Einstell matbrechung 20.
  • Another second Einstell malbrerium 40 is offset from the Einstell trimer 38 offset by 90 ° in the circumferential direction 40 and also offset in the axial or height direction, so that a lower edge 40a of Einstell trimbrerium 40 determines an overflow level H1 on the bottom wall 2, when the adjustment member 6 opposite the in Fig. 1 and 5 shown position by 90 ° (clockwise, seen from above) relative to the foot member 4 is rotated.
  • the second Einstell verses 39 is in alignment with the over virtually the entire height of the pipe section 10 extending Einstell trimmony 20 while the Einstell trimmony 38 faces a non-perforated region of the wall 18 and does not take over adjustment function.
  • Liquid which enters the through-opening 16 of the pipe section 10 through one of the above-described rotational positions of the adjusting element 6 through adjustment openings or through the open upper end of the overflow can flow out through the transition region 14 and the discharge opening 12 below the bottom wall 2 of the container direction the release by rotation of the foot member 4 relative to the bottom wall 2 is adjustable.
  • the base 8 has a cylindrical portion 8 a, which extends approximately over half of its circumference, and then has two stops 46, 48, which are designed to cooperate with a vertically projecting from the bottom wall 2 stop pin 50, the in Fig. 1 is indicated.
  • the stops 46, 48 are offset by a little less than 180 ° formed opposite each other on the outer periphery of the base 8, so that they allow together with the stop pin 50 that the base 8 and the foot member 4 within an angular range of almost 180 ° can be rotated so that the direction of the discharge opening 12 can be specified in this way.
  • the base 8 is provided on its side opposite the cylindrical portion 8a side with a polygonal outer surface, so that it is well detectable and adjustable by hand.
  • the bottom wall is first provided with an opening corresponding to the outside diameter of the pipe section 10. Subsequently, a suitable seal is placed on the foot element 4, which is still provided separately from the adjusting element, for example an O-ring which is inserted into the sealing groove 32. Subsequently, the foot member 4 is inserted into the bottom wall or its opening, so that it in Fig. 1 represented position occupies. Thereafter, from the other side of the bottom wall forth the adjusting member 6 is pushed onto the projecting pipe section 10 until it engages in the locking groove 26 of the pipe section 10.
  • This latching connection is positioned and designed so that between the contact surface 30 of the base 8 and facing this free end face of the adjusting element 6 just remains a distance corresponding to the thickness of the bottom wall 2, so that the overflow is mounted without noticeable play. Said O-ring is in this position against a substantially cylindrical inner surface of the opening in the bottom wall.
  • a flat gasket on the contact surface 30 may be, in which case the locking connection is to be dimensioned so that the described distance between contact surface 30 and free end face of the adjusting 6 sufficient to accommodate both the bottom wall and the gasket, which in an advantageous Way is elastic (foam rubber or similar).
  • the latching connection between adjusting element and pipe section is preferably designed such that that it can not be solved without considerable effort or only with destruction of the overflow to prevent accidental release.
  • the overflow can now be adjusted in relation to the desired overflow level, ie either to a level of substantially zero (HO, Fig. 1 ), H1 ( Fig. 3 ), H2 or H3 ( Fig. 4 ), wherein the adjusting element 6 can engage in each of said positions or rotational positions.
  • a transversely arranged web 51 facilitates the manual detection and rotation of the adjusting element 6 and also serves for position indication.
  • a second embodiment of the overflow according to the invention is in Fig. 9 to 22nd shown and corresponds to the exception of the differences explained below substantially the first embodiment.
  • the first Einstell malbrechung 20 is not formed in the form of a single, uniform opening, but lattice-like or in the form of a series of adjacent, by webs of separate openings. This prevents impurities such as leaves, lumps of potting soil, etc. from clogging the overflow.
  • the discharge opening 12 is provided at its in use downwardly facing underside with a radially outwardly pointing, sharp or sharp-edged Abr alloykante or Abr constitutionschräge 56, which ensures that even if liquid slowly flows out of the discharge opening 12, this is not on the underside the base 8 flows back toward the center of the overflow, but drops directly in the region of the discharge opening 12 drips down.
  • the dispensing opening 12 may extend over a larger peripheral area than shown, and / or there may be a plurality of dispensing openings arranged distributed over the circumference, for example two opposite dispensing openings (compare processes 12, 12a in FIG Fig. 22 ).
  • the socket 8 after Fig. 9 to 13 is provided with a locking projection 58 with a rectilinear, tangential to the longitudinal axis 22 extending outer edge 60, the locking a predetermined rotational position of the foot member 4 in the attached state relative to a side wall of a trough-like container is used.
  • the base 8 in the embodiment according to Fig. 9 to 13 provided with a revision opening 52 which is in extension and axial alignment with the passage opening 16 of the pipe section 10 and is closed in use with a cover 54, the Fig. 18 to 21 demonstrate.
  • the inspection opening 52 serves to facilitate cleaning of the overflow in the event of blockages, accumulation of sand or the like.
  • Fig. 18 to 21 show the insertable into the access opening 52 and if necessary detachable cover 54, which may be either alone, as shown, held by friction or clamping in the inspection opening 52, or alternatively may be provided with a screw thread into a corresponding screw thread in the Inspection opening 52 engages.
  • a slot 62 is provided to cover the lid by means of a coin or the like. to be able to turn.
  • Fig. 22 shows an alternative solution in which the lid with a fastening strap 55 is captive and possibly integrally connected to the overflow. Also, a foil joint between the lid and foot element is possible.
  • FIGS. 14 to 17 show the adjusting member 6, which is provided in the illustrated embodiment, instead of the web 51 with a running over the outer periphery knurling 64, so that the adjusting element can be securely detected and twisted by hand.
  • a grid 66 formed of straight and circular lands terminates an upper, open end of the adjustment member to prevent ingress of larger contaminants.
  • Fig. 22 shows a variant in which the lid 54 is held captive on the foot member 4 with a fastening band 55.
  • the fastening band 55 can, as shown, be formed integrally with the cover and the foot element 4, or a multi-part solution could be selected.
  • the inspection opening 52 may be formed so large in diameter from the diameter that a pipe socket is inserted, snapped or screwed, which extends to the through hole 16 of the pipe section 10 and forms a continuous flow with this, wherein the pipe socket o a hose .ae. can be connected so that the lateral discharge opening (s) 12 and 12a are ineffective and draining liquid drains exclusively through the cooperating with the access opening 52 pipe socket.
  • FIGS. 23 and 24 show a further variant of the overflow, more precisely of the foot member 4, wherein in extension with the through the pipe section 10 extending through hole 16 a hose connector element 102 is provided, whereby the possibility is given to connect to the overflow provided with a hose coupling-Ableitschlauch, which may be routed to a desired drain position.
  • the discharge opening thus coincides with the passage opening of the hose connector element 102, a separate lateral discharge opening is not present.
  • This variant of the overflow is specifically designed for use in a lowermost storage platform of an irrigation device, as it is still associated with Fig. 29 will be explained, appropriate, since at this point a laterally directed discharge opening is not required.
  • a hose coupling element could be provided on the foot element to enable connection to a hose provided with a hose connector.
  • the hose connector element 102 is preferably made in one piece with the foot element made of plastic.
  • FIGS. 23 and 24 demonstrate FIGS. 25 and 26 , here in extension with the passage opening 16, a substantially cylindrical threaded portion 101 is provided, which may be provided with internal and / or external thread and also serves to connect a Ableitschlauchs.
  • a bayonet closure for connection of a hose into consideration is another alternative to the design after FIGS. 23 and 24 demonstrate FIGS. 25 and 26 , here in extension with the passage opening 16, a substantially cylindrical threaded portion 101 is provided, which may be provided with internal and / or external thread and also serves to connect a Ableitschlauchs.
  • Another alternative is a bayonet closure for connection of a hose into consideration.
  • Fig. 27 and 28 illustrate a storage platform 80 for storing, irrigating and transporting plants (not shown) that can be placed in pots on the storage platform, the storage platform 80 having a bottom wall 82 in which openings 84 for receiving an overflow according to the invention in FIG Fig. 1 indicated manner are attached. Side walls 86 are arranged along the circumference of the bottom wall 82. Hook-shaped hooking elements 88 allow use of the storage platform 80 in fixed or mobile racks with four vertical rack stays, as shown in FIG Fig. 29 is shown.
  • Irrigation device 90 shown is movable on rollers 92 and provided with a number of vertically mounted one above the other in frame struts 94 storage platforms 80.
  • a bottom platform 80 is provided with the rollers 92 and with brackets 96 for the frame struts 94.
  • the adjusting element 6, instead of the three described Einstell trimer 38, 40, 42, could have a single Einstell trimmony whose lower edge increases helically along the circumference and in the direction of the longitudinal axis 22, so that a continuous adjustment of an overflow level is possible.
  • a further modification of the invention provides that the side walls 86 of the storage platform 80 (FIG. Fig. 28 ) do not end in a vertical orientation with respect to the bottom wall 82, but in the region of their upper, free end have an undercut at approximately 150 ° to a remaining part of the side wall 86 inwardly and towards the bottom wall.
  • the side wall thus has a part extending at 90 ° to the bottom wall 82, which part of the side wall 86 in Fig. 28 corresponds, and then to the in Fig. 28 visible, free upper end of the side wall said, inwardly and downwardly angled fold (in other words, the fold includes an angle of 30 ° with the side wall).
  • the fold may have a length of about 1 to 3 cm, while the side wall 86 may be about 4 cm high.
  • the advantage of such a fold is initially in that the handling of the platform is improved, since a possible risk of injury to the sharp upper edge of the side wall 86 is eliminated. Furthermore, a better static stability and thus a higher load capacity of the storage platform is achieved (heavy potted plants).
  • Another advantage is that of plastic or similar. existing trays for holding plant pots, etc. can be advantageously pushed or clamped under the downward-facing, free edge of the fold, so that there is an improved security against unintentional lifting / moving out of the tray when removing a plant and it can not happen a tray rests unilaterally on a side wall and several plants receive no or too little water.
